Pair Trading with Siit Ultra and Invesco Floating
The main advantage of trading using opposite Siit Ultra and Invesco Floating positions is that it hedges away some unsystematic risk. Because of two separate transactions, even if Siit Ultra position performs unexpectedly, Invesco Floating can make up some of the losses. Pair trading also minimizes risk from directional movements in the market.
